是否有关于大多数人在WWW上使用的Java版本的网站/分析?似乎这些数据在网络服务器日志上没有(与Flash版本相比)
我们可以安全地设置,例如Java 1.4.2是我们applet的最低要求,还是有许多用户使用Java 1.1(MS one)或Java 1.2-1.3?
如果Java太旧,那么更新Java仍然是一个复杂的过程,例如:在Windows机器上需要管理员权限,在某些Linux发行版中也很难。
答案 0 :(得分:7)
This chart可能会有所帮助。
在过去30天内,来自47个网站的1,471,010个浏览器......
http://weblogs.java.net/blog/editors/archives/2009/03/bedbugs_and_bal.html是一篇关于图表的文章。
答案 1 :(得分:5)
您可以修改Google分析代码以检测Java版本,请参阅this script。
关于1.4之前的Java版本,几乎没有可用数据,我在2月中旬进行了自己的测试,抽样了近20,000名拥有Java的访问者:
Java Number 1.6 15516 79.5% 1.5 2161 11.1% 1.4 685 3.5% 1.3 36 0.2% 1.2 0 0.0% 1.1 1115 5.7% Total 19513 100.0%
根据这些数据,我最终将要求从1.1提高到1.4,允许Swing在发布后仅十年!
答案 2 :(得分:0)
你可以考虑java web start。这允许您使用任何最新版本。它甚至允许您使用早于浏览器默认版本的版本。例如如果您的程序只适用于Java 5但安装了Java 6。